How they compare

Bolivia, Plurinational State of currently reports 1,676 deaths against 1,420 deaths in Portugal, a difference of 256 deaths.

That makes Bolivia, Plurinational State of's figure about 1.2 times Portugal's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Portugal ahead.

Bolivia, Plurinational State of ranks 63rd and Portugal ranks 66th of 157 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Bolivia, Plurinational State of averaged higher in 1 and Portugal in 3.

Number of deaths prevented as a direct result of Antiretroviral Therapy (ART) among people living with HIV. It is calculated by comparing the observed mortality rates in individuals receiving ART to the estimated mortality rates in the absence of such treatment. This is the central estimate.
